## Introduction

This (very simple) package hopefully helps to illustrate how to implement [the `semantic-release` package](https://github.com/semantic-release/semantic-release) in an existing NPM package.

## Implementation Notes

Use [the `semantic-release-cli` package](https://www.npmjs.com/package/semantic-release-cli) to get setup.

![alt-text](https://imgur.com/VdfTdU2.png)

It uses [the Angular commit message convention](https://github.com/angular/angular.js/blob/master/DEVELOPERS.md#commits) which is also [the default commit message convention for `semantic-release`](https://github.com/semantic-release/semantic-release#default-commit-message-format).

It uses [`commitlint`](https://github.com/marionebl/commitlint) for (you guessed it) commit linting, and [`husky`](https://github.com/typicode/husky) for Git hooks (specifically, [the `commit-msg` hook](https://git-scm.com/docs/githooks#_commit_msg).

The `npm run semantic-commit` script triggers a helpful commit message CLI ([the `commitlint cli` package](https://github.com/marionebl/commitlint/tree/master/@commitlint/cli))

A new release is cut when the `master` branch Travis build successfully completes and there's a formatted commit message that should trigger a semantic version change. A Git tag is created, a GitHub release is created, and the NPM package is published with the appropriate semantic version update.
